Release date: May 9, 2014

Starring: Domhnall Gleeson, Scoot McNairy, Maggie Gyllenhaal, François Civil, Carla Azar, Michael Fassbender

Directed by: Lenny Abrahamson

Premise: Jon, a young wanna-be musician, discovers he's bitten off more than he can chew when he joins an eccentric pop band led by the mysterious and enigmatic Frank.

Disagree.

It's a good film which has its issues. What struck you as "quirky" and tryhard was just a portrayal of what constituted artistic authenticity for the people in that band. The only person who's trying to go for a dishonest quirkiness is the new guy but the joke was always on him right from the first scene.

It does fail in the last third or so because it betrays the spirit that it established upto that point by becoming so disappointingly conventional. But I have a lot of good memories from this movie so I can easily recommend that everyone give this a try.
